About the role
Responsibilities
- Coordinate all Safety Assurance activities throughout the project life cycle, from tender and design to commissioning and warranty.
- Define the Safety Plan and manage the associated safety workload and planning.
- Perform safety analysis, manage the Hazard Log, and review Design, V&V, and T&C activities from a safety perspective.
- Build comprehensive Safety Reports and the Safety Case.
- Apply safety assurance methodologies, including risk acceptance criteria and verification and validation.
- Defend Safety Case argumentations before internal and external (ISA) assessors and manage action plans to close findings.
- Provide technical leadership and guidance in signalling projects and manage involved Safety Assurance Engineers.
